General Medicine and General Paediatrics are NOW on Australias Expedited Specialist Registration Pathway.
From 19 January 2026, eligible internationally trained General Physicians and General Paediatricians can apply directly to the Medical Board of Australia without going through a full
Australian college assessment.
This is a fast-track route to specialist registration and consultant-level practice in Australia.
Who is eligible?
General Paediatrics
- UK: MRCPCH + CCT (from Aug 2007)
- Ireland: MRCPI (Paeds) + CSCST (from July 2010)
- Recent general paediatrics practice required
- UK: MRCP(UK) + CCT in:
- General Internal Medicine (from Aug 2007)
- GIM + Acute Medicine (from Aug 2009)
- Approved dual CCT pathways (from Aug 2019)
- Recent general medicine practice required
